(1)In section 2(2) of the [1936 c. 49.] Public Health Act 1936 (constitution of port health district under port health authority)—
(a)for the words " (i) constitute a port health district consisting of the whole or part of a port" there shall be substituted the words " constitute a port health district consisting of any area, being a port or part of a port, or of two or more such areas, or consisting of such an area or two or more such areas together with so much (being either the whole or any part or parts) of the district or districts of one or more riparian authorities as (not being comprised in that area or any of those areas, as the case may be) is specified in the order "; and
(b)paragraph (ii) shall be omitted.
(2)In section 3(1)(a) of that Act (which specifies the waters and land over which a port health authority is to have jurisdiction) for the words from " waters " to " so specified " there shall be substituted the words " waters and land within the port health district ".
(3)In section 41 of the [1963 c. 33.] London Government Act 1963 (port health authority for the Port of London)—
(a)in subsection (1), after the words " Port of London " there shall be inserted the words " together with so much (being either the whole or any part or parts) of the district or districts of one or more riparian authorities as (not being comprised in the Port of London) may be specified in an order made by the Secretary of State ";
(b)in paragraph (a) of that subsection, for the words from " waters " to the end of the paragraph there shall be substituted the words " waters and land within that port health district ";
(c)in paragraph (c) of that subsection, for the words from " mentioned in paragraph (a)" to " so mentioned" there shall be substituted the words " and land within that port health district "; and
(d)at the end of the section there shall be added the following subsection—
“(4)In this section " riparian authority " means a riparian authority within the meaning of Part I of the Public Health Act 1936 as amended by subsection (3) of this section.”.
(4)The amendments made by subsections (1) to (3) above shall not affect the validity of any order made under section 2(2) of the [1936 c. 49.] Public Health Act 1936, or under section 41 of the [1963 c. 33.] London Government Act 1963, before the passing of this Act; but the power conferred by section 9(2) of the said Act of 1936, or by section 90 of the said Act of 1963, to amend or vary orders shall include power to amend or vary any order so made so as to have effect in accordance with the provisions of the Act in question as amended by this section.
